1. Nauka
  2. /
  3. Kursy
  4. /
  5. Eksploracyjna analiza danych w SQL

Connected

ćwiczenie

Efekty rzutowania typów

Gdy rzutujesz dane z jednego typu na inny, informacje mogą zostać utracone lub zmienione. Sprawdź, jak rzutowanie wpływa na wartości, i przećwicz je, korzystając z funkcji CAST() oraz składni ::.

SELECT CAST(value AS new_type);

SELECT value::new_type;

Instrukcje 1/3

undefined XP
  • 1
    • Wybierz kolumnę profits_change oraz profits_change rzutowane jako integer z tabeli fortune500.
    • Przyjrzyj się, jak wartości zostały przekonwertowane.
  • 2
    • Porównaj wyniki dzielenia liczby całkowitej 10 przez 3 z wynikiem dzielenia liczby dziesiętnej 10 przez 3.
  • 3
    • Teraz rzutuj liczby zapisane jako tekst na typ numeric.
    • Uwaga: 1e3 to notacja naukowa.